#1678ff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1678ff is composed of 8.6% red, 47.1%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.4% cyan, 52.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 214.8 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 54.3%. #1678ff color hex could be obtained by blending #2cf0ff with #0000ff. Closest websafe color is: #0066ff.

#1678ff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1678ff has RGB values of R:22, G:120,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 1472767.

Shades and Tints of #1678ff
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#eef5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1678ff
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#828993 is the less saturated color, while #1678ff is the most saturated one.
